To lighten a BB cream that's too dark, mix it with your regular moisturizer.
Here's how you can lighten your BB cream:
- Mixing with Moisturizer: The most effective method is to mix a small amount of BB cream with your regular face moisturizer. This not only lightens the shade but also thins the consistency, making it easier to apply smoothly. According to our reference, using half a pump of BB cream and mixing it with moisturizer helps lighten the tone and ensures it goes on without streaks.
- Start Small: Begin with a small amount of moisturizer and gradually add more until you achieve the desired shade. This allows you to control the lightening process and avoid making the BB cream too light.
Step-by-Step Guide
Step | Action | Explanation |
---|---|---|
1 | Dispense BB Cream: | Start with a small amount of BB cream, about half a pump, onto the back of your hand or a clean palette. |
2 | Add Moisturizer: | Dispense a small amount of your favorite face moisturizer next to the BB cream. |
3 | Mix Thoroughly: | Using a brush or your finger, gently mix the BB cream and moisturizer together until they are well combined and the color is lighter. |
4 | Test Shade: | Apply a small amount of the mixture to your jawline to test if the color is a good match for your skin tone. Add more moisturizer if needed. |
5 | Apply to Face: | Once you’ve achieved the desired color, apply the mixture to your face, blending thoroughly. |
